The On-Site Tire Setup Procedure

Mobile tire services streamline the tire installation process by delivering expert support directly to the customer's location. Upon arrival, technicians evaluate the vehicle and tire requirements, guaranteeing the right tires are available. They initiate the installation by taking off the existing tires and inspecting the wheel assembly for any damage. After thorough checks, new tires are installed and aligned, securing peak performance. Technicians also examine the vehicle's alignment and fill the tires to the manufacturer's recommended pressure. Once the installation is complete, they provide guidance on maintenance and care for the new tires. This hassle-free service not only reduces wait times but also ensures that customers receive professional support without the need to visit a tire shop.

Service Fees Overview

A comprehensive comparison of service fees reveals clear differences between mobile tire services and traditional shops. Mobile tire services typically charge a extra cost for the convenience of on-site assistance, with fees that often include travel costs and labor. These services may range from $75 to $150, depending on the difficulty of the task. In contrast, traditional shops usually have lower base prices for tire mounting and balancing, averaging around $20 to $50 per tire. However, customers must factor in supplementary charges for transportation and potential waiting times. While mobile services offer unrivaled convenience, traditional shops present a more budget-friendly option for those willing to travel. Ultimately, the choice depends on individual preferences and priorities regarding cost and convenience.
